Enhancing Readability and User Engagement

Readability in web design is not just about font size; it is about context and contrast. When implementing Rucyva Slova, consider the environment in which it lives. On light backgrounds, ensure the weight of the font is sufficient to stand out against white or pastel shades. On dark backgrounds, the curvy strokes can sometimes blend if the contrast is too low, so opt for bright, high-contrast colors to maintain clarity.

Mobile responsiveness presents a specific challenge for script fonts. What looks elegant on a desktop monitor may become illegible on a smartphone screen if the size is too small. Always test your layouts across devices. For mobile views, increase the font size significantly for headings using Rucyva Slova, or consider swapping it for a simpler sans serif alternative if the screen real estate is too limited. The goal is to preserve the brand’s playful tone without sacrificing usability.

Effective Font Pairing Techniques

A standalone decorative font rarely carries an entire website. The magic happens in the pairing. Since Rucyva Slova is a handwritten script with significant personality, it demands a neutral partner for body text and secondary headings. A modern sans serif font is the safest and most effective choice. The geometric simplicity of a sans serif balances the organic curves of the script, creating a harmonious visual hierarchy.

For a more editorial or sophisticated look, you might experiment with a classic serif font for subheadings. This combination can elevate the perceived value of a brand, making it suitable for high-end coaching websites, luxury product landing pages, or magazine-style blogs. However, avoid pairing it with another script or overly decorative font, as this creates visual noise and reduces professionalism. Keep the supporting typography simple, clean, and highly readable to let Rucyva Slova shine as the star of the show.

Technical Considerations for Web Implementation

Before integrating any premium font into your project, verify the technical specifications. Check if the download includes webfont formats such as WOFF and WOFF2, which are optimized for fast loading on browsers. Slow-loading fonts can negatively impact Core Web Vitals and user experience. Additionally, review the included styles and weights. While script fonts often come in a single regular weight, having access to alternates or ligatures can add depth to your design, allowing for more customized logo designs or unique header variations.

Multilingual support is another critical factor if you are designing for a global audience. Ensure the character set covers the languages required for your client’s market. Missing glyphs can break the visual consistency of a layout, forcing you to fall back on system fonts that may not match the aesthetic of Rucyva Slova.

Licensing and Commercial Use

Professional integrity requires strict adherence to licensing terms. When using Rucyva Slova for client projects, online stores, or digital templates, ensure you have the appropriate commercial license. Standard desktop licenses often do not cover web embedding or app integration. Many font creators offer specific web licenses or broader enterprise packages that cover unlimited page views or multiple domains. Investing in the correct license protects both you and your client from legal issues and supports the continued development of high-quality design assets.
